Most youth bikes are constructed with heavier frames and materials, but we designed the ARX to be lighter, quicker, and more fun for young riders. Fact is, smaller riders can benefit even more from a lighter bike. With its ALUXX aluminium frame and fork, ARX is the lightest bike in its category—which makes it more fun to ride. The frame features a lower centre of gravity for added stability. KEY PERFORMANCE FACTORS

Lightweight

High-quality ALUXX aluminium construction delivers exceptional frame performance with lightest weight in its category.

Youth-specific features

20-inch wheels and lightweight components offer better control and safe, ergonomic positioning and fit.

Versatility

Versatile tyres can be ridden on roads, gravel or dirt.

SPECIFICATIONS

  • Sizes
    One size
  • Colours
    Grenadine, Snow Drift
  • Frame
    ALUXX-Grade Aluminium
  • Fork
    Alloy
  • Shock
    N/A
  • Handlebar
    Alloy
  • Stem
    Forged, alloy, 25.4x60mm
  • Seatpost
    Alloy, 27.2mm
  • Saddle
    Selle Royal Vivo Jr.
  • Pedals
    Platform
  • Shifters
    Shimano Altus SL-M315
  • Front Derailleur
    N/A
  • Rear Derailleur
    Shimano Altus RD-M310
  • Brakes
    Alloy, linear pull
  • Brake Levers
    Alloy, junior MTB
  • Cassette
    Shimano HG200, 12x32
  • Chain
    KMC Z8
  • Crankset
    Alloy, forged, three-piece, 32t, 115mm
  • Bottom Bracket
    Sealed cartridge
  • Rims
    Giant Kids 20", alloy
  • Hubs
    Alloy, F: 24h QR, R: 24h
  • Spokes
    Stainless, 14g
  • Tires
    Innova IB-3010, 20x1.5"

About Salter Cycles

Our Story

Salter Cycles began life in 1999 as a family business run by Geoff and Adrian Salter. Living and riding in the western suburbs we could see the growing need for a quality bike shop in the Altona, Altona Meadows, Laverton and Point Cook corridor. Both being life long cyclists and bike racers, our mission has always been to help our customers enjoy their bikes as much as we do.
